About this Modpack
JS Basic Play
This modpack aims to improve the Vanilla Minecraft experience through small optimizations and tweaks.
It was developed to be compatible with the rules of most common servers. However, it remains your responsibility to verify the permitted mods for each specific server.
Features
- Small Optimizations: Built on the latest Fabric loader with essential mods like Sodium, Lithium, and FerriteCore.
- Quality of Life: Small enhancements like dynamic crosshairs and better UI handling.
- Visual Improvements: Mods like Iris Shaders and 3D Skin Layers for a more modern look.
- Vanilla-Friendly: No gameplay changes. It’s the Minecraft you know.

JS Basic Play server crashes or won't start – what to do?
Most common causes: insufficient RAM or wrong fabric loader. Check latest.log for "OutOfMemoryError" → increase RAM to at least 6 GB. For "Mixin" or "ClassNotFoundException" errors: modpack version and loader don't match. JS Basic Play server lagging – performance tips
1) Increase RAM to 6 GB+. 2) Reduce server view-distance to 8 (server.properties). 3) Pre-generate chunks with the "Chunky" plugin. 4) Use /spark profiler to check which mods consume the most tick time.
